Quarterly Planning Note — Fennick Analytics, Q1

Heads of department: the new Summit subscription tier launches in week six. Engineering confirms usage metering is stable; support will add two specialists; finance has modelled three price points against churn data. Each department should submit readiness checklists by the 15th so we can lock scope. The confidential pricing and rollout plan is set out immediately below.

management briefing: Silmirek Group is in early talks to buy Oliysix Group for about $124.4 million. The Briath launch date is December 14, and nothing goes to the press before then. Legal wants the Sildorax Logistics term sheet withdrawn before May 4.

Subject: DR drill Thursday — autoscaler bits

Hi! Welcome aboard. Quick heads-up: Thursday's disaster-recovery drill at Lanterhall will deliberately starve the Bramble queue so the depth-based autoscaler kicks in. Your job is just to watch the scale-out curve and note anything weird — nothing to fix. If the autoscaler wedges, we restore its state snapshot from the cold vault, which prompts for a recovery passphrase; you'll find it directly below.

vault phrase of kawep-bajog = novath-normir-istwyn-druok-zorok-eliok-novmir-quenvan-gilys

**Onboarding: The Quiet Room (Interviews)**

Welcome aboard-ish! Contractors sitting in on interviews use the Quiet Room on Level 2 at Brindlemere House. It's soundproofed, so knock loudly if the light above the door is green. Book through the Fenwick scheduling board, not email. Phones stay in the lockers outside. To unlock the door, punch in the code below.

door code, tajof-kageg: bdg-QVDCE-3

## Tuning

The receipt mailer (Almsgate) batches donation receipts and sends through the Thornquay relay. On-call: if the queue backs up, resist the urge to crank batch size — the relay rate-limits per connection, and bigger batches just mean bigger retries. Scale worker count first, then shorten the flush interval. Dedupe window must stay longer than the retry horizon or donors get duplicate receipts, which generates tickets. All knobs live in one place and are read at worker start. Current production values follow.

tuning table, kajop-yafof:
QUOTAS = {
    "wenath": 10,
    "ulaael": 5,
}